A strategy to promote the rational use of laboratory tests. IFCC Education and Management Division Committee on Rational Laboratory Use. International Federation of Clinical Chemistry
The following guidelines suggest ways in which clinical chemists can promote rational laboratory use by critically evaluating the tests they offer.
